The Cash Conundrum: Market Volatility and the Illusion of Safety

Friday, 12 May 2023 by mike
When facing market volatility, many investors instinctively retreat to the perceived safety of cash. However, we argue that this move isn't always as prudent as it seems. Amid current inflation rates, cash holdings can suffer significant purchasing power erosion. Furthermore, holding onto cash can mean missing out on potential returns from other asset classes. Instead of a knee-jerk flight to cash, we advocate for a long-term perspective and diversified portfolio strategy, warning that the safety of cash can be an illusion, potentially leading investors to lost opportunities and diminished purchasing power.

Inflation Moderation and Jobless Claims Spike: A Paradox of Economic Indicators

Thursday, 11 May 2023 by mike
US inflation shows signs of moderation with a 2.3% annual increase in April's Producer Price Index, the slowest pace since early 2021, potentially influencing the Federal Reserve to pause interest rate hikes. However, underlying inflationary pressures persist, fueled by a tight labor market, while a sudden spike in jobless claims could hint at economic softening. As the Fed monitors the service prices amidst these mixed signals, a period of uncertainty warrants cautious navigation, possibly advocating for a pause in policy adjustments to assess the economic landscape.

US Markets Court Optimism as Greenback Wanes and Treasury Yields Dip

Thursday, 11 May 2023 by mike
U.S. equity futures are on the rise, bolstered by cooling inflationary pressures, despite the weakening dollar. Mixed Asian market reactions were observed, with Chinese and Hong Kong stocks gaining amidst speculation of potential monetary easing by the People's Bank of China. A significant drop in U.S. Treasury yields has occurred, although core inflation remains high at 5.5%. Market fluctuations were notable, with Alphabet Inc. shares rising after new AI tool announcements, while Walt Disney Inc. shares dipped due to streaming losses. Amidst these changes, concerns are rising over a potential U.S. default as the cost of insuring U.S. debt now surpasses that of some emerging markets and junk-rated nations.
